Why An Oil Filled Radiator Is The Best Heating Solution

Wall-mounted oil-filled radiators are cost-effective and simple to install alternative to central heating. Ideal for homes that do not have gas connections. They are also simpler to use than convector heaters.

They are known for retaining more heat than other types, and are a great choice for people who are concerned about energy consumption. They also come with various modern designs and colours.

Cost-effectiveness

With increasing costs for energy, it's essential to find ways to reduce your heating bills. Oil-filled radiators are a great option to cut down on your heating costs, as they are more affordable than traditional heaters. They also have a long lifespan and are easy to maintain. They work by heating a reservoir of thermal oil, which in turn warms the air around it. They can distribute heat evenly in the room without hot or cold spots. They are a great option for those who want to cut down on central heating consumption.

The price-effectiveness of radiators that are filled with oil is dependent on the size of the room and the insulation and the amount of wattage the radiator produces. The greater the wattage of the radiator, the more quickly and larger the area it can heat. However, it will also use more electricity. Oil-filled radiators should only be used for continuous heating, not intermittent use. They will use more electricity when they are turned on and off frequently, which can result in higher energy bills.

Modern oil-filled radiators have digital thermostats, which make it easier to manage heating consumption. They can automatically adjust the temperature to the level you prefer, eliminating the need to alter the controls each hour. They also use heat-retentive fluids. This means that the warmth they emit persists even after the radiator has been shut off. This helps to save money over the long term.

Safety

The radiators that are filled with oil heat up quickly and keep heat longer than any other type of heater. They also don't release any smoke or fumes, making them a safer choice for bedrooms. If you opt to purchase an oil-filled heater, make sure that it is in a space that has adequate ventilation and that there is there's nothing in the vicinity that is flammable.

The heating element in the radiator heats up the thermal oil before transferring it into the air via convection and thermal radiation. The thermal oil inside the radiator stays hot for a long time after the heater is shut off. This means that the room will remain warmer than it would be with traditional radiators.

Think about the size of the room you will be heating with an oil-filled heater and the power consumption. Choose a model that has various thermostat settings that can be adjusted to set heat levels according to your preferences. Some models allow you to set a timer to ensure that the heater shuts off automatically when you leave. Look for additional features like tilt switches and automatic thermal shut off to prevent accidents.
